06. How big or small does Earth look when we see it from space? From space, does Earth look like a blueberry? (A K2S Question)
From The Space Library
The Earth looks more like a blue marble, with white swirls, which are the clouds and snow. It is very smooth because the highest mountains are so small compared to its overall size. If you drew a circle to represent the Earth on a big piece of paper, and made it as big as ten feet across, then Everest would still only be a bump—a tenth of an inch— not much more than the thickness of the pencil line.
